At last I've found a few hours to work on the Poor Man's Grey Scale Project.

This started off as an atttempt to get a grey-scale SE/30 using the
electronics and yoke of a 12" mono display.

The discovery of a 'Classic475' using a 475 logic board and a 9" monitor in
a Classic case led to a redirection of the project!  ;-)

The comment of the Classic475 people that doing the same with an SE/30 is
far harder because of its sturdy metal chassis is certainly true, and I
spent a long time trying to fit it all in.

But it's now 90% complete, and can be viewed at:

http://homepages.tesco.net/~macaddict/PMGSP/PMGSP.html

The write-up is quick and dirty - expect better when the project is really
finished.
